event : SWAMP
date : Sat Feb 2nd 3:30pm-5pm
with : ruth catlow, marc garrett and guests

The proliferation of commercial but free digital sharing activities  
associated with Web2.0, subjects the contemporary networked human- 
being to a deluge of information and expressive culture from all  
directions, not just from on high (through authorized channels for  
information, news and culture) but also rising up through vernacular.
Join us in the SWAMP and splash about in the deluge of information  
rising up through the grass-roots.

Online in VisitorsStudio http://visitorsstudio.org
at Montevideo, Netherlands Media Art Institute, Amsterdam 12.00 –  
17.00 h.
http://www.montevideo.nl/en/

Registration via: malka at nimk.nl
Bring your laptops with browsers and wireless capability.

Marc Garrett and Ruth Catlow from Furtherfield.org will demo  
VisitorsStudio and introduce participants to its (easy-to-use) tool- 
set and features.
